The March on Rome Marcia su Roma
Mark Cousins / Italy / 2022 / 98 min
Through little-seen archive and his characteristically cinematic analysis, Mark Cousins narrates the ascent of fascism in Italy and its fall-out across 1930s Europe. Both essay film and historical document, Cousins contextualises history through the now, holding a mirror to a political landscape of a creeping far right and manipulated media.
The Marriage Martesa
Blerta Zeqiri / Kosovo, Albania / 2017 / 97 min / Albanian
A stark portrait of forbidden love that violently erupts in the midst of a wedding banquet confronts the viewers with the rigid patriarchal society that continues to stigmatize same-sex love.
